I would like to confirm a detail regarding the Support Matrix.
In the Qlik Replicate 2025.05 Support Matrix, the supported MySQL versions are listed as 8.0, 8.1, and 8.4. However, in the Qlik Replicate 2025.11 Support Matrix, the supported versions are listed as 8.0 and 8.4.
Since support for MySQL 8.1 has ended on the vendor side, is it correct to assume that MySQL 8.1 was intentionally excluded from the 2025.11 matrix for this reason?

In my view, you’re correct — the MySQL Innovation Releases 8.1, 8.2, and 8.3 reached their end of life in October 2023, January 2024, and April 2024 respectively.
